Current Context: 2024–25 Season

On January 19, 2025, FC Goa and East Bengal FC met at the Jawaharlal Nehru Stadium in Goa.

Goa is close to the top but recently lost the second position after a 1–1 draw against Jamshedpur, making this fixture crucial. East Bengal, despite two consecutive losses, still had a chance to climb into the top six.



Head-to-Head History

Historically, FC Goa has dominated this rivalry.

ResultCountTotal Matches9FC Goa Wins6Draws2East Bengal Wins1

So far, FC Goa has scored 17 goals against East Bengal’s 9 in these encounters. Goa’s positional play, ball possession strategy, and structured attacks have consistently given them an edge over the traditional yet transitional East Bengal side.

FC Goa: Positional Dominance

Under coach Manolo Marquez, FC Goa has shown why their football is considered one of India’s most tactical approaches. Their strategy revolves around three key elements: possession control, quick passing in the final third, and pressing the opponent aggressively.

Goa’s frontline, featuring Sadiku, Iker Guarrotxena, and Brison Fernandes, combined with midfield consistency, regularly dismantles opposition defenses.

East Bengal FC: Rebuilding Phase

Spanish coach Oscar Bruzon is gradually reconstructing East Bengal’s team. However, uncertainty remains in both attack and defense.

While defender Hizaji Maer provides stability at the back, East Bengal’s creative output in attack is limited. The team has yet to score in the first 15 minutes of matches, reflecting a slow start in games.

Timeline: East Bengal vs FC Goa

2020–21: Goa’s full dominance — 3–0 win in the first leg, 2–1 win in the second.

 2021–22: East Bengal’s only historic win — 2–1 victory.

 2022–23: Goa’s revenge — scored 5 goals across two legs, demonstrating control.

 2023–24: Indications of competition — one match drawn (2–2), one won by Goa. East Bengal showed glimpses of fight.

 2024–25 (current season): Goa’s strong form meets East Bengal’s desperate mindset, creating an unpredictable fixture.
